September 29, 2025, Hangzhou Shine Accelerator Medical Isotope Co., Ltd. ("Shine Accelerator"), a technology company dedicated to overcoming the supply bottlenecks of GMP-grade medical isotopes, announced the completion of its tens of millions of RMB Angel funding round. This round was participated in by Institute of Technology Innovation, Zhejiang University, BMC Capital, and Wuzhou Medical, with Lighthouse Capital serving as the exclusive financial advisor. The proceeds will primarily be used for core team expansion, advancement of technology R&D, and accelerating the commercialization of key products such as the alpha-emitting nuclide Ac-225.
Nuclear Nuclides, also known as radioisotopes, demonstrate unique advantages in disease diagnosis and treatment due to their precise radioactive properties, showing broad prospects for clinical application. Among various medical nuclides, α-nuclides are regarded as a pivotal direction for next-generation nuclear medicine therapeutics, owing to their exceptional targeted killing efficacy, high safety profile, and low toxicity. Taking Ac-225 (Actinium-225) as an example, its moderate half-life facilitates production, transportation, and stable conjugation with targeting molecules. In the field of oncology, Ac-225 has demonstrated outstanding application potential, particularly in achieving precise targeting and eradication of widely disseminated micro-metastases.
Shine Accelerator is committed to overcoming the supply bottlenecks of medical isotopes, aiming to establish a high-performance, high-efficiency, and replicable engineering system for nuclear isotope technology in China. Centered around the production of medical radioisotopes driven by electron accelerators, the company is constructing an integrated platform comprising "high-energy, high-current electron accelerators + high-power target station systems + GMP-grade separation and purification processes." This platform is designed to advance the large-scale preparation and engineering implementation of actinium-based and theranostic isotopes.
Leveraging its self-developed high-power electron linear accelerator system, the company has established precision target stations with high-power load capacity, rapid heat exchange structures, and short-range efficient cooling pathways. Combined with multi-stage separation and purification processes, this enables the stable production and stringent quality control of key isotopes such as Ac‑225, Cu‑67, Sc‑47, and Mo‑99. The entire system supports rapid target replacement, remote maintenance, and modular expansion capabilities, making it suitable for continuous operation scenarios and laying a solid hardware foundation for the large-scale mass production of isotopes like Ac-225.
